I felt a little sad with post-vacation blues and needed something to cheer me up. I looked through pictures of dogs in WWI, pretty picnic set-ups, and pie recipes because who doesn’t love a good pie? And then I found it. Summer Shepherd’s Pie.
It may be in the high 90s in Virginia, but that certainly didn’t stop me from trying my first cottage pie recipe.
Shepherd’s Pie, also known as Cottage Pie (so cozy-sounding), combines two of my favorite things. Beef and mashed potatoes. And, of course, somehow, Instagram knew what would help perk me up. The creamy mashed potatoes were layered onto a yummy gravy concoction, and it looked easy! It was technically two recipes in one. I had my work cut out for me.
Then, I got to digging around in my pantry. This was the recipe I followed by The Wholesome Dish. I didn’t have Worcestershire sauce, but we did have A1 Sauce. We didn’t have frozen corn, but we did have frozen mixed vegetables. Everything else we had, or I picked up at Trader Joe’s (Do you love Root Beer as we do? Check this out)
The ground beef mixture was so easy to make. Mashing potatoes without a masher was tricky, but a whisk- an alternative works great.
I topped the lovely little creation with a light dusting of parmesan cheese. YUM. It smelled so good in the oven. WOW. WORTH IT.
